腾讯云服务器怎么改内存卡
作为一名资深的云计算从业者,腾讯云服务器的使用经验是我们必备的技能之一。而改变云服务器内存卡也是其中一个非常重要的操作,今天笔者就为大家介绍一下腾讯云服务器怎么改内存卡。
一、什么是云服务器内存卡
在介绍如何改变云服务器内存卡之前,我们需要先了解一下什么是云服务器内存卡。简单来说,云服务器内存卡是一种存储设备,用于存储服务器系统和应用程序。如果您的云服务器需要更大的存储容量,您可以更改云服务器的内存卡。通常情况下,腾讯云服务器的内存卡分为两种类型:本地硬盘和云硬盘。
二、如何更改腾讯云服务器内存卡
1. 提前备份数据
更改云服务器内存卡之前,建议您提前备份数据。您可以通过SSH工具或者FTP上传数据至云服务器所在目录附近的腾讯云对象存储。这样即使数据丢失,您也可以轻松地将其恢复。
2. 开机至单用户模式
在更改云服务器内存卡之前,您需要将云服务器进入“单用户模式”。单用户模式会关闭所有服务,并允许您直接登录到服务器并执行操作。您可以通过SSH工具登录到云服务器,输入以下命令:
“`
/sbin/init 1
“`
该命令可将云服务器进入单用户模式。
3. 卸载旧硬盘
在云服务器进入单用户模式之后,您需要卸载旧的内存卡。您可以使用以下命令来查询正在运行的硬盘:
“`
df -h
“`
该命令会输出当前所有的磁盘,您需要找到您要卸载的硬盘,然后执行以下命令卸载硬盘:
“`
umount /dev/xvdf1
“`
注意:“/dev/xvdf1”是实际要卸载的硬盘设备。
4. 更换新硬盘
在将旧内存卡卸载后,您可以将新的硬盘插入到云服务器上。插入后,请输入以下命令:
“`
fdisk /dev/xvdf
“`
该命令将打开硬盘分区表。您可以使用以下命令创建新的分区表:
“`
n
“`
然后,您可以为新的分区设置大小、类型和起始扇区。您可以使用以下命令:
“`
t
“`
该命令将更改分区类型。然后,您可以使用以下命令将文件系统格式化到新的分区:
“`
mkfs.ext4 /dev/xvdf1
“`
5. 挂载新硬盘
在格式化新硬盘后,您需要将其挂载到系统中。您可以使用以下命令来创建一个“/newdisk”目录:
“`
mkdir /newdisk
“`
然后,您可以使用以下命令将新硬盘挂载到“/newdisk”目录:
“`
mount /dev/xvdf1 /newdisk
“`
6. 恢复备份文件
在挂载新硬盘后,您可以将备份文件恢复到新硬盘上。例如,如果您备份了“/home/”目录,则可以使用以下命令将其恢复到新硬盘上:
“`
rsync -av /home/ /newdisk/
“`
该命令会将“/home/”目录中的所有文件复制到新硬盘的“/newdisk/”目录中。
7. 更新fstab文件
在将文件恢复到新内存卡之后,您需要更新“fstab”文件。这是因为在系统启动时会自动挂载硬盘,而新硬盘的UUID可能已更改。您可以使用以下命令来更新“/etc/fstab”文件:
“`
blkid /dev/xvdf1
“`
该命令将显示新硬盘的UUID。然后,您可以编辑“/etc/fstab”文件并将UUID更新为新硬盘的UUID。
8. 重启云服务器
完成上述步骤后,您可以通过输入以下命令来重新启动云服务器:
“`
reboot
“`
这将使您的云服务器重新启动,并将新硬盘的数据加载到系统中。一旦云服务器重新启动,您应该能够访问所有数据以及更改后的内存卡。
三、总结
改变云服务器内存卡是一个非常重要的操作,需要我们慎重对待。在改变硬盘之前,请务必备份数据并确保您拥有足够的技能和经验。本文介绍了一些步骤,希望能够帮助您更改云服务器的内存卡。
转转请注明出处:https://www.yunxiaoer.com/109596.html